The National Marine Sanctuary Foundation Celebrates Debris Removal Milestone

The National Marine Sanctuary Foundation has successfully removed over 100,000 pounds of debris from the Florida Keys National Marine Sanctuary. This achievement is part of the “Goal: Clean Seas Florida Keys” initiative, which aims to educate the public about marine debris. Dive The Kelp Forests off California’s Coast [Video]

California’s Channel Islands are known for their stunning underwater kelp forests, often nicknamed the American Galapagos. These forests provide rich habitats for diverse marine life, including large black sea bass that can reach 7 feet long and weigh over 700 pounds. Popular liveaboard Blue Voyager suffers catastrophic fire in Malé, Maldives

The MY Blue Voyager, a popular liveaboard in the Maldives, suffered a catastrophic fire while docked near Malé. Thankfully, no divers were aboard during the incident, as the boat was undergoing maintenance. All crew members were safely evacuated after they attempted to fight the blaze.
